Output 79c50662f8fe616c15d14a2fd4b653fcd5cfec80df10fca0499db4e4223f6238:1

value
587099
script pubkey
OP_0 OP_PUSHBYTES_20 d6f3025ddc460331a6982dfb720c273af50ed232
address
bc1q6mesyhwugcpnrf5c9hahyrp88t6sa53j20rvnt
transaction
79c50662f8fe616c15d14a2fd4b653fcd5cfec80df10fca0499db4e4223f6238
confirmations
172347
spent
true